Every piece starts on paper. I sketch your idea three ways before a needle ever comes out.
Three sketches before the needle.
Bring the history
Tell me about the image, person or place behind the idea. Some pieces carry whole histories.
Draw three ways
Every custom idea is sketched three ways on paper before tattooing begins.
Place it carefully
We look at scale, movement and skin so the line belongs to the place it will live.
